64 Aubrey St, Ingleburn is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 1 parking spaces and was built in 2004. The property has a land size of 196m2 and floor size of 134m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in January 2023.

The size of Ingleburn is approximately 12.3 square kilometres. It has 23 parks covering nearly 4.7% of total area. The population of Ingleburn in 2011 was 13,902 people. By 2016 the population was 15,055 showing a population growth of 8.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Ingleburn is 30-39 years. Households in Ingleburn are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Ingleburn work in a clerical occupation. In 2011, 69.4% of the homes in Ingleburn were owner-occupied compared with 65.1% in 2016.
